The Max Planck Institute for Polymer Research (MPIP) in Mainz is a leading center for polymer science and materials research. While it is primarily a research institute rather than a traditional university with structured degree programs, it offers a range of educational and training opportunities for students, doctoral candidates, and postdoctoral researchers. The institute collaborates closely with universities, particularly Johannes Gutenberg University Mainz, to provide research-based learning and advanced training in polymer science.
- Polymer Chemistry: Research and training focus on the synthesis and characterization of polymers, exploring innovative materials with tailored properties for industrial and biomedical applications.
- Polymer Physics: Studies delve into the physical properties and behaviors of polymers, including their structure, dynamics, and interactions at various scales.
- Materials Science: Interdisciplinary research on advanced materials, including nanomaterials and biomaterials, with applications in electronics, energy, and healthcare.
- Biophysics and Biomaterials: Exploration of biological and bio-inspired materials, focusing on their interaction with living systems for medical and technological advancements.
- Soft Matter Research: Investigation of soft materials such as colloids, gels, and liquid crystals, with an emphasis on their unique physical and chemical properties.
Students and researchers at MPIP benefit from state-of-the-art facilities and mentorship by world-renowned scientists. The institute also hosts workshops, seminars, and summer schools to foster skill development and networking. Doctoral candidates often enroll through affiliated graduate programs, contributing to cutting-edge projects that push the boundaries of polymer and materials science.
